The process from here
The council refused this application for the reasons set out on the decision notice, which the council portal holds in full. Only the applicant can appeal a refusal; the time limit runs from the decision date and is shorter for householder schemes.
Refusal does not prevent a fresh attempt. Applicants often address the reasons for refusal and resubmit, so a refused scheme is not necessarily the end of proposals for the site.
About householder applications
How this application type works
Householder applications cover work to an existing house and its garden: extensions, loft and garage conversions, porches, outbuildings and similar alterations within the boundary of the home. They cannot be used to create a separate dwelling or change what the building is used for. Councils aim to decide them within eight weeks, and immediate neighbours are usually notified and given a chance to comment.
